Wood siding services encompass a range of maintenance, repair, and restoration tasks designed to keep wooden exteriors in optimal condition. These services typically involve inspecting the siding for damage or deterioration, cleaning the surface to remove dirt and mold, and applying treatments such as sealing, staining, or painting to protect the wood from the elements. When necessary, contractors may also perform repairs like replacing rotted or damaged boards, sanding rough surfaces, and addressing issues with loose or warped panels. The goal of these services is to preserve the appearance and structural integrity of the wood siding, extending its lifespan and enhancing curb appeal.
Addressing common problems such as rot, insect infestation, mold growth, and weather-related damage is a primary focus of wood siding services. Over time, exposure to moisture, pests, and fluctuating temperatures can cause wood to deteriorate, leading to unsightly stains, weakened boards, or even structural weaknesses. Proper maintenance and timely repairs help prevent these issues from worsening, reducing the risk of costly replacements or extensive damage. Regular cleaning and protective treatments also help mitigate the effects of aging and environmental wear, ensuring the siding remains durable and visually appealing.

Cost of Wood Siding Installation - The typical cost for installing wood siding ranges from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size of the property and the type of wood chosen. For example, a standard 1,500-square-foot home might cost around $8,000. Prices may vary based on local labor rates and material choices.
Wood Siding Repair Expenses - Repair costs for wood siding generally fall between $300 and $2,500 per project. Minor repairs, such as replacing a few damaged boards, might cost around $300, while extensive repairs involving multiple sections could approach $2,500. The total depends on the extent of damage and accessibility.
Cost of Siding Replacement - Replacing existing wood siding typically ranges from $7,000 to $20,000 for an average-sized home. Factors influencing cost include the size of the home, the type of wood used, and removal of old siding.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project requirements.
Additional Expenses to Consider - Costs for finishing, staining, or sealing wood siding can add approximately $1 to $3 per square foot to the overall project. For a 1,500-square-foot home, this could mean an extra $1,500 to $4,500. These expenses vary based on the desired finish and local service provider r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ood siding services are available? Local service providers offer installation, repair, and refinishing of wood siding to enhance the appearance and durability of buildings.
How can I determine if my wood siding needs repair? Signs such as rotting, warping, cracking, or insect damage indicate that wood siding may require professional assessment and repair.
What are common wood siding materials used? Common materials include cedar, pine, redwood, and engineered wood products,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.
How long does wood siding typically last? With proper maintenance, wood siding can last 20 to 40 years, depending on the type of wood and exposure to the elements.
What maintenance is recommended for wood siding? Regular inspections, cleaning, sealing, and repainting or staining help prolong the life and appearance of wood siding.
